List: Elements That Compose the Visual Rhythm in Casino Interfaces
- Consistent Color Schemes: Balanced palettes prevent sensory overload and maintain focus.
- Fluid Animations: Transitions, hover effects, and loaders that mirror natural movement.
- Clear Hierarchy: Strategically sized fonts and visual cues steer attention with ease.
- Logical Grouping: Thoughtful categorization of games and features to reduce cognitive load.
- Responsive Interactions: Interfaces that subtly adapt to user behavior for seamless flow.
